Context: Ardenfell line margins slipped three points over two quarters. Drivers: input steel costs, aggressive discounting at the Westmoor branch, and a stale price book. Proposal: uplift list prices four percent, tighten discount authority to regional level, sunset the two lowest-margin SKUs. Risk: volume loss at Halverton accounts, estimated under two percent. Decision requested at Thursday's review. Modelling assumptions are in the appendix pack. The commercial reasoning leadership wants kept close is noted directly below.

board note of tajop-yajof: The finance team signed off on a budget of $77.6 million for Project Pramir.

## Configuration

This PR moves the nightly cron jobs into Thrummage, our workflow engine. Reviewers should note that schedules are no longer defined in crontab files; each job is a workflow spec under `flows/` with its cadence declared inline. The old cron entries are removed in this change, so merging without the new env values will break the nightly batch. The worker pods authenticate to Thrummage via the env file, which must include the following line.

secret setting of kagep-kajep: ARCHIVE_KEY3=481

AI-7 (owner: Dalen, due Friday): The Addrly autocomplete widget cached stale suggestions after the region dataset swap, causing bad shipping entries for ~2h. Fix: add cache-busting on dataset version bump, plus a canary check before rollout. Monitoring gap noted — no alert on suggestion error rate. Rollout checklist and alert thresholds are tracked on this page:

wiki page, kahog-hahig: https://vault.zemvargrid.internal/display/deploy/repo/settings/merge_requests/job/settings/6f3b933774dbc5320a4daa18

## DeployBot Onboarding

As a code reviewer at Quellworth Systems, you'll interact with DeployBot, our chat bot that reports deploy status for every merge you approve. DeployBot posts pipeline state in the #releases channel and answers queries like "status of build 4821." To register your reviewer account, run /deploybot enroll and confirm the prompt. If you ever lose access, DeployBot accepts a recovery passphrase instead of re-enrollment. The passphrase for reviewer accounts is below.

unlock words, kawip-yafof: oliir-raldor-framir-druok-eliix-quenwyn-kasion